Output 8062453f0491b49f23fb14acf537c5217be7d11d8f9fb4a953df059f9b498dce:1

value
2451559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f384666889c009d2c7921983e2905c2a2c4e9a7b OP_EQUAL
address
3PtcjUT5nxnYnt1kafjuFCWcJzJuKHeBoF
transaction
8062453f0491b49f23fb14acf537c5217be7d11d8f9fb4a953df059f9b498dce
spent
true